Famous travel journalist Per J Andersson expresses his deep concerns regarding developments on Greece's unique coastline, exposing the growing threats to the public's natural heritage.

Traditionally, Greece's coastline has been considered an area where everyone can access freely, walk as they wish and enjoy the sea without paying any fee; this is an indispensable right for locals and a great attraction for tourists.

However, intense construction and privatization practices carried out for commercial gain, which have appeared with increasing speed recently, endanger the public status of these beautiful coasts and rapidly consume public spaces.

Andersson, drawing attention to the severity of the situation, emphasizes that this capital-driven frenzy of construction and occupation has gained an unstoppable momentum, and uncontrolled development could lead to the permanent destruction of these dreamlike coasts by disrupting natural balances.

These developments are considered not only a loss of coasts but also a major intervention in social memory and humanity's common natural life, with the potential to cast a dark shadow over the relationship future generations will have with the sea.
